Summary of the contracting process

The North Lanarkshire Council has completed the procurement process for the "Targeted Entrepreneurial Support for Black and Minority Ethnic Groups (BAME)" contract. This contract falls under the services category and aims to provide community-based advice and support to overcome structural barriers faced by BAME individuals in starting or running their own businesses within North Lanarkshire. The contract was awarded to Asian Business Chamber Limited for a value of £155,362.00, with services commencing on 18th December 2023.

Notice Description

North Lanarkshire Council (the Council) has an ambition within the Plan for North Lanarkshire to 'improve economic opportunities and outcomes'. The invest here vision includes: -Businesses have the support to grow and succeed, to develop new products and market and to create and secure new jobs, and -our economy will continue to grow in a way that benefits all local people' Funding has been secured from the UK Shared Prosperity Fund and has been allocated to develop a new and enhanced strand of business support that was unable to be delivered at scale with previous structural funds for Black, Asian, and other Minority Ethnic (BAME) people. According to National Statistics, North Lanarkshire has typically seen lower than the national average rates of BAME people starting up businesses. Services therefore required seek to provide community-based advice and support to individuals who typically experience structural barriers to entrepreneurship, self-employment or running their own business for BAME owned businesses and individuals within North Lanarkshire.

Lot Information

Lot 1

Services required within the Agreement include business support and tailored and specialised support to BAME owned businesses and individuals within North Lanarkshire. The minimum key deliverables will be: - Provision of support which is anticipated to consist of a mix of one to one, group, and bespoke programmes to support the development and growth of business start-ups from BAME people across North Lanarkshire. Types of support in key topic areas include (but not limited to): mindset, confidence, life coaching, idea generation, funding, trading, and income generation, tendering and procurement (to complement Supplier Development Programme), marketing, recruitment of employees and business planning. - Support the creation of new businesses led by BAME people in North Lanarkshire - Support the growth of businesses led by BAME people who are already trading in North Lanarkshire - Delivery of bespoke business-focused thematic or sectoral events for BAME communities. - A minimum target of circa 200 unique potential entrepreneurs supported to be business ready (numerical value) - A minimum target of circa 50 unique new businesses created (numerical value) Where applicable, the Contractor should ensure that all their Staff involved in delivering the requirements of the Agreement are employed and treated in accordance with the Scottish Governments Fair Work First initiative. From the point of award of the Agreement, the Contractor shall immediately enter into contract mobilisation discussions with the Council, with aim to commence Services on 08 January 2024.
